Cheapest Tablet - Access to the Digital World for ALL

 

India announced the Launch of what is dubbed the cheapest Tablet in the world going for $35.  Considering the price of an average Tablet  its not too bad actually.

The reason for a cheap tablet is to give the poorer and orimagesdinary people who cannot afford it access to the digital world. As well as give the poorer students the option of distance learning.  The Government is going to give away 100 000 tablets for free to poorer students.

India - 40% of produce Wasted While Millions are Malnourished

 

Does this make any sense to you – India is the worlds second largest grower of fresh produce – yet houses more than a third of the worlds        150 Million malnourished children under 5 years of age. 20110830__ASAsiaFoodCrisis~p6_200

40% of the produce is wasted. The reason – Money. Always Money.

The problem lies in post harvesting – farmers cannot afford refrigerated trucks so allot of the fruit and veggies rot in transit. The roads are in poor condition so the produce gets damaged. And then there is the corruption – police actually hold trucks up demanding bribes before letting them go. The farmers have no choice but to pay the bribes otherwise the delay would cause their food to rot.
